New Delhi, Oct 8 (NationPress) Prime Minister Narendra Modi on Wednesday conveyed his heartfelt wishes to the Air Warriors and their families in celebration of the 93rd Indian Air Force Day, commending the forces for their unwavering dedication that continues to instill pride in every Indian. In a post on X, PM Modi stated, "Warm wishes to all the valiant Air Warriors and their families on this Air Force Day. The Indian Air Force stands as a symbol of bravery, discipline, and precision."

"Their significant contributions in safeguarding our skies, especially during challenging circumstances, cannot be overstated. Their efforts during natural disasters are also highly praiseworthy. Their unwavering commitment, professionalism, and indomitable spirit continue to fill every Indian with pride," he further remarked.

The Indian Air Force (IAF), the aerial branch of the Indian Armed Forces, was officially established on October 8, 1932, initially serving as an auxiliary air force of British India.

Its core mission is to secure India's airspace and engage in aerial combat during conflicts. Over the years, the force has developed into one of the most robust air powers globally.

This year’s 93rd Indian Air Force Day celebrations are taking place at Hindon Air Force Station, honoring the bravery and dedication of the men and women in blue who protect the nation's airspace.

This year’s festivities included a special homage to Operation Sindoor, a pivotal chapter in the IAF’s history.

Chief of Defence Staff General Anil Chauhan, Chief of Air Staff Air Chief Marshal A.P. Singh, Army Chief General Upendra Dwivedi, and Chief of Naval Staff Admiral Dinesh K. Tripathi were in attendance at the Hindon Airbase to commemorate the occasion.

Air Chief Marshal A.P. Singh presided over the ceremonial parade, recognizing the guardians of India’s skies and their valor during Operation Sindoor.

The Air Force's rapid deployment capabilities were showcased during this operation, which occurred in May 2025 as part of India’s military response following the Pahalgam attack.

Air warriors executed a magnificent march past alongside fighter jets displayed on the tarmac, allowing spectators to witness the might and precision of India’s aerial strength.
